It used to be all the rage, sort of a prom for the whole city.  All the food and drink you want, all night long, plus concert acts in several venues - City Hall, Bill Graham, the Asian Art Museum, Symphony Hall, and lots of tents.  You get some great performances from people you wouldn't expect - Joan Jett ruled in 2003, and the Violent Femmes kicked ass in 2005.

Some good locals this year.  Boco do Rio, Marcus Shelby, everyone loves Pete Escovido.  

But overall the lineup looks weak, fewer performers.  Plus they're charging $200, plus $50 extra for the seal performance - $125 if you want a decent seat.  That's never happened before, it used to be all included for a lot less money.  $250 used to get you a VIP ticket.  They're not hyping the food or the venues so I'm wondering if the whole thing got downsized.

I had to sign up just to respond and get others' feedback... it was a HUGE disappointment.  I had always researched it in previous years and had looked forward to going this year...  First of all, from what I understand, the venue was MUCH smaller than it normally is... 3 buildings instead of 6?  Seal was the best part... he was great... late, but great.  They ran out of alcohol at the concert though!!!  How do you pay hundreds extra and run out of alcohol???  As for the party?  How do you run out of vodka and champagne at 10pm???  And how do people pay hundreds of dollars a ticket and get served mini hot dogs on a skewer and meatballs at best???  Honestly, the only way we got alcohol was because we were in the VIP section... but we wanted to be out with the rest of the crowd...  And when you can make brownies at home that taste better than a full service, black tie event, there's something wrong!!!  If we didn't get the tickets compliments of my boss (sponsor) I would have asked for our money back.  It was NOTHING like I was told the previous events were...
